So ... the main idea is adding electronics to the front ..: and I had no more room in the wire runs for more dedicated 10gauge wires from the battery ...
The conclusion was to remove all the current 10gauge pairs and pull in their place a pair of 4gauge to a Blue Sea Fuse box in one of the plastic LB’s mentioned earlier in the thread ...
Then I just run short 10gauge drops to each electronic device ...
Note: 4gauge should have me covered up to max 50-60 combined total amps at 20ft ...
